315  Economy / Web Wallets / Re: My transaction is stuck since 8 days please help on: January 11, 2024, 01:36:14 PM
I made some bitcoin withdrawal from block.io wallet
It has neither reached destination neither it is refunded to my block.io wallet what should I do
https://sochain.com/tx/BTC/d1cd640d8e6700c4a3d993f547a39c8da9eda11974b51322fed24ede6d24fa71

The fee that you used is 18.4 sat/vB.

If you check mempool right now, the fastest that your transaction can be confirmed is around 46 sat/vB. So it might take sometime for your transaction to be confirmed unless the mempool cleared (which I doubt).

It's going to be two weeks before your transaction will be dropped and refunded in your wallet as far as I know.
